My 49-trcpm is making a clicking sound. Everything appears to be running normally but making a faint clicking sound. I can hear it best when facing the side where the control board is. The sound is new and is like a click click...pause...click...pause. Does anyone have any info as to what this may be?
 
Could be the drive system for the agitator (pot stirrer). Is there any adjustment on it?

depending on how faint it is , could posibly be the door switch clicking in and out, is feed irratic? look inside the front of the stove just above the mixer rod where it comes in through the right side wall, just above it you will find a small tube , make sure the tube is free of ash
 
I checked the small tube above where the mixer enters. It seems clear. I blew some air to make sure. The stove seems to be operating as it has since I installed in Oct. I will contact support tomorrow to see what they think.
